Koya-san
Seems my luck is holding out! I went down to the prayer session this morning which was interesting. Afterwards I was invited on a tour by one of the monks and agreed to come along although I would have to leave at 3 to get to Hiroshima before too late.
Not only did we get a guided tour but we were filmed by a Japanese TV crew who were making a program on the foreign interest in Koya-san so I may appear on Japanese TV.
The tour was very deep which meant it was hard to take it all in but was really interesting and the monk leading us even lead us in some chants and prayers at some points. We even prayed to Kobo-Daishi, Koya-san`s founder. The guide, Kurt Genzo, was very interesting and well-informed on the area and history and said he`d been studying there for 9 years. We were lucky as we got to take in some of the decoration that had been put up the day before for Kobo-Daishi`s birthday which was pretty awesome.
I left the tour and headed to Hiroshima. My room here feels kinda sleazy after the grandeur and majesty of the temple at Koya-san although the coin operated porn channel on the TV really made me laugh.
